Geneva (GVA) to Ramechhap (RHP)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Geneva Cointrin International Airport (GVA) in Geneva, Switzerland to Ramechhap Airport (RHP) in Ramechhap, Nepal is 7,109 kilometers (4,417 miles / 3,839 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 9h, flying east northeast at a heading of 77°.
